Biography and Early Life
Carl Weathers was born on January 14, 1948, in New Orleans, Louisiana. Raised in a working-class family, he displayed a natural talent for sports and academics from a young age. His upbringing in the culturally rich yet economically challenging environment of New Orleans played a significant role in shaping his character. He excelled in multiple sports during his school years, which later paved the way for his career in professional football.
Despite facing numerous challenges, Weathers never let adversity deter him. His determination to succeed led him to San Diego State University, where he further honed his skills in football. But his ambitions extended beyond the football field. He was equally passionate about acting, a dream he pursued relentlessly alongside his sports career.

Early Career
Before his rise to Hollywood fame, Carl Weathers made a name for himself in the world of professional sports. As a young athlete, he demonstrated exceptional talent in football, eventually earning a spot on the San Diego State University football team. His discipline and hard work on the field did not go unnoticed, and soon, he was drafted into the National Football League (NFL).
While playing for the Oakland Raiders and later the British Columbia Lions in the Canadian Football League (CFL), Weathers began exploring his interest in acting. He took evening classes in drama and performed in local theater productions during the off-season. This dual pursuit of sports and acting showcased his versatility and determination to succeed in multiple fields.
The transition from sports to acting was not without its challenges. Many doubted his ability to make it in Hollywood, but Weathers proved them wrong. His charisma, athletic build, and disciplined approach to his craft made him a standout in auditions, paving the way for his acting career.

Breakthrough with "Rocky"
Weathers' portrayal of Apollo Creed in the "Rocky" series is arguably his most iconic role. The character, known for his charisma, athleticism, and larger-than-life personality, was a perfect fit for Weathers. His performance in the first "Rocky" film earned him critical acclaim and solidified his status as a Hollywood star.
Over the years, Weathers reprised his role as Apollo Creed in several sequels, each time bringing depth and nuance to the character. His work in the "Rocky" series not only showcased his acting skills but also his ability to connect with audiences on an emotional level.
Roles in Action Movies
Beyond "Rocky," Carl Weathers made a name for himself in the action movie genre. His role in "Predator" alongside Arnold Schwarzenegger is another highlight of his career. The film, known for its intense action sequences and memorable one-liners, remains a cult classic to this day.
Weathers' natural athleticism and commanding screen presence made him a perfect fit for action roles. He went on to appear in several other action films, each time delivering performances that resonated with audiences.
